The Minimal Instructional Necessities for a Profession in Veterinary Medication

To develop into a licensed veterinarian, one should full a DVM program from an accredited establishment. A DVM program usually takes 4 years to finish and consists of coursework in topics corresponding to anatomy, physiology, biochemistry, pharmacology, and animal habits. Throughout the remaining yr of this system, college students take part in scientific rotations, which offer hands-on expertise in a wide range of settings.

  • Coursework: College students full a spread of coursework that covers the ideas of veterinary drugs, together with anatomy, physiology, biochemistry, pharmacology, and animal habits.
  • Scientific Rotations: The ultimate yr of this system consists of scientific rotations, which offer college students with hands-on expertise in a wide range of settings, together with veterinary clinics, hospitals, and analysis establishments.
  • Practicum Expertise: Some applications could supply practicum expertise, which supplies college students with the chance to realize sensible expertise in a real-world setting.

Accreditation of DVM Applications

Accreditation is a course of by way of which an accrediting company evaluates the standard of a program primarily based on requirements set by a nationwide accrediting group. For DVM applications, this implies this system should meet requirements set by the American Veterinary Medical Affiliation (AVMA) Committee on Veterinary Instructional Applications (COVEP).

The AVMA is the first accrediting company for DVM applications in the US.

Specializations in Veterinary Medication

Veterinarians can pursue a variety of specializations, together with however not restricted to:

  • Surgical procedure: Veterinary surgeons carry out operations to restore or take away broken tissues or organs. They could specialise in orthopedic surgical procedure, delicate tissue surgical procedure, or reconstructive surgical procedure.
  • Cardiology: Veterinary cardiologists diagnose and deal with coronary heart and blood vessel issues in animals. They could use superior imaging strategies, corresponding to echocardiography and electrocardiography, to diagnose and monitor coronary heart circumstances.
  • Oncology: Veterinary oncologists diagnose and deal with most cancers in animals. They could use a mix of surgical procedure, chemotherapy, and radiation remedy to handle most cancers signs and enhance high quality of life.
  • Inside Medication: Veterinary interns diagnose and deal with advanced medical circumstances in animals, corresponding to kidney illness, liver illness, and autoimmune issues.

Every of those specializations requires a excessive stage of experience, superior coaching, and ongoing schooling to remain up-to-date with the most recent developments within the area.

Psychological and Emotional Calls for of Working within the Veterinary Occupation

The psychological and emotional calls for of working within the veterinary occupation are important, and may have lasting results on a veterinarian’s well-being. A number of the frequent challenges embrace:

  • Compassion fatigue: The emotional Toll of continually coping with animals’ struggling and shoppers’ misery.
  • Burnout: Bodily, emotional, and psychological exhaustion brought on by extended stress, overwork, and lack of stability in life.
  • Secondary trauma: Emotional resonance with shoppers’ traumatic experiences, which may result in emotions of guilt, disgrace, and helplessness.
  • Office bullying and harassment: Unhealthy work environments that may compromise a veterinarian’s psychological well being and job satisfaction.

To mitigate these challenges, veterinarians can interact in self-care actions, corresponding to train, mindfulness, and social assist teams. It is also important to set clear boundaries, prioritize break day, and search assist when wanted.

Navigating Moral Dilemmas and Controversies within the Veterinary Occupation

Veterinarians typically face troublesome moral choices, corresponding to selecting between the perfect pursuits of an animal and the needs of its proprietor. To navigate these dilemmas, veterinarians can:

  • Develop a robust understanding of veterinary ethics {and professional} pointers
  • Search recommendation from colleagues and mentors
  • Take into account a number of views and potential outcomes
  • Talk clearly and transparently with shoppers and sufferers
  • Mirror on their decision-making course of and be taught from experiences

Moral dilemmas can come up from varied conditions, corresponding to:

  • Euthanasia choices: Selecting when to finish an animal’s life, typically when it’s struggling or in ache.
  • Confidentiality and disclosure: Deciding what info to share with shoppers and when.
  • Monetary constraints: Balancing the necessity to present high-quality care with restricted sources.

By creating a robust moral framework and looking for steerage when wanted, veterinarians can navigate these challenges and make knowledgeable choices that align with their skilled values.
